iPhone 4 integrated solar charger now available in stores

Attention iPhone 4 users: Now you can text and surf the web and never have to plug your phone in again.

Genesis Electronics is now offering its G-1500 solar charger, previously only available on the Internet, into a real store. The new push to offer the charger at a retail outlet was announced yesterday.

The G-1500 combines solar technology and traditional charging capabilities and snaps onto the iPhone 4 like the back panel of a case. After the company noticed the demand for the smart charger, it decided to pursue a new marketing campaign.

Genesis is taking its time, though. You won’t find the G-1500 at a Best Buy near you, yet. The solar-powered iPhone charger will only be available at an AT&T retail location in New York State, but the company hopes that this first step will grow into a full-scale expansion into other retail markets.

“The move toward a physical in-store presence to complement our online sales is a major component of our overall marketing strategy and a very exciting milestone," said Ed Dillon, CEO of Genesis Electronics Group, in a company press release. "We will continue to implement and test all available marketing and sales approaches for the G-1500, as well as for all other innovative solar-powered product releases that are in our development pipeline.”

Genesis, a California-based technology company, is working on a new solar-charging device called the SunBlazer, or G-2000, for the Apple iPhone 3G, 3GS, 4G and iPod. Like the G-1500, this small solar panel, coupled with an ion battery, looks like the back panel of an iPhone. It is made to snap on the back of a cell phone. But the company still hasn’t announced a date for retail release. In fact, the company announced the technology almost a year ago, and many consumers were expecting the product would be available by summer 2010.

But don’t hold your breath. Genesis’ G-1500 is only in one store so far. The company is still testing the waters, so to speak.
